Skyward Specialty Insurance Group, Inc., an insurance holding company, provides commercial property and casualty insurance coverages in the United States. It offers general liability, excess liability, and professional liability, as well as cyber and media liability insurance; commercial auto, group accident and health, property, agriculture, credit, and surety and workers' compensation; and property, agriculture, and credit specialty reinsurance. The company was formerly known as Houston International Insurance Group, Ltd. and changed its name to Skyward Specialty Insurance Group, Inc. in November 2020. Skyward Specialty Insurance Group, Inc. was incorporated in 2006 and is based in Houston, Texas.
